#c72598 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#c72598 is composed of 78% red, 14.5% green and 59.6%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 81.4% magenta, 23.6% yellow and 22% black. It has a hue angle of 317.4 degrees, a saturation of 68.6% and a lightness of 46.3%. #c72598 color hex could be obtained by blending #ff4aff with #8f0031. Closest websafe color is: #cc3399.

Shades and Tints of #c72598
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010000 is the darkest color, while #fceff8 is the lightest one.

Tones of #c72598
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#7e6e7a is the less saturated color, while #eb01a7 is the most saturated one.
